A graph is called 1-planar if it admits a drawing in the plane such that each edge is crossed at most once. Recently, Biedl and Wittnebel [ J. Graph Theory, 99 (2022), pp. 217--230] proved that every 1-planar graph with minimum degree 3 and $n\\geq 7$ vertices has a matching of size at least $\\frac{n+12}{7}$, which is tight for some graphs. They also provided tight lower bounds for the sizes of matchings in 1-planar graphs with minimum degree 4 or 5. In this paper, we show that any 1-planar graph with minimum degree 6 and $n \\geq 36$ vertices has a matching of size at least $\\frac{3n+4}{7}$, and this lower bound is tight. Our result confirms a conjecture posed by Biedl and Wittnebel [ J.
